Output efbf2a8c213d5adff0962fc648942ec9ec5c0e2ba001b4a88752aeacd9f43301:0

value
1088200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85de92c71b8c47528ac5da06207d8b99a87dea1d OP_EQUAL
address
3DtrRizCSiPRJPbcmBodExNTy44fVrC2PQ
transaction
efbf2a8c213d5adff0962fc648942ec9ec5c0e2ba001b4a88752aeacd9f43301
confirmations
112336
spent
true